Professional Work Experience

2001 – Present
Mr. O’Connor is the founder and sole principal of Grotto Engineering Associates, LLC headquartered in Cranford, NJ, providing his clients a wide range of engineering services. In that capacity, he has served as the Township Engineer for the Township of Clark since March 2001. Mr. O’Connor advises the Township on a variety of issues including the Engineering budget, sanitary sewers, stormwater management, storm drainage, capital improvements, tax map preparation and maintenance, land development reviews, construction observation and administration, and COAH related issues. Mr. O’Connor is in attendance at meetings of the Township Council, Planning and Zoning Boards as required. He interfaces with residents and coordinates municipal response to various resident requests and issues. Mr. O’Connor is responsible for the Township’s annual road improvement program and the Downtown Revitalization Plan. He has also served in a similar capacity for the Borough of Kenilworth since 2008 and was named Special Projects Engineer for the Borough of Manville in 2011. He also serves as the Engineer of the Green Brook Flood Control Comission since 2006.
